Stem cells are broadly classified into embryonic, Grownup, and induced pluripotent stem cells (iPSCs). Embryonic stem cells, derived from early-stage embryos, are extremely flexible but raise moral things to consider. Adult stem cells, found in tissues like bone marrow or fat, are less controversial but have extra minimal differentiation probable. iPSCs, developed by reprogramming adult cells to an embryonic-like point out, Merge versatility with much less ethical issues, making them a cornerstone of recent investigation. The purposes of stem cell therapy are broad and swiftly growing. In regenerative medication, stem cells are utilized to mend broken tissues and organs. For illustration, hematopoietic stem cell transplants have extensive been a regular treatment for blood Ailments like leukemia. Recent improvements have prolonged their use to neurodegenerative conditions, such as Parkinson’s, wherever stem cells can potentially swap lost neurons. Likewise, in orthopedics, stem cells are increasingly being explored to regenerate cartilage and bone, providing new alternatives for arthritis and spinal injuries.
